The Facilities Team is seeking a Head Porter to work in the historic Guildhall in the heart of Northampton, a grade 2* listed building. Weekend and evening working is required for this role, time off in lieu or overtime is paid for this work.

What will you be doing?

  • Manage the workload of Porter Cleaners, ensuring the cleaning of the building and room set ups are completed on time and to standard for the events taking place at the Guildhall on a daily basis.
  • Line Manage a team of 3 porters responsible for monitoring absences, managing performance, training and conducting 1:1 meetings.
  • Undertake risk assessments and write procedures for the Porters/Cleaners.
  • Ensuring all stock, equipment and supplies are regularly checked and replenished when required, keep accurate stock taking records.
  • Raising purchase orders and approving payments of invoices using the Councils Financial Systems.

About you

  • We are looking for someone with an eye for detail.
  • Enthusiastic and active.
  • A hands on approach to work.
  • Able to work flexibly in regards to working hours.
  • Good customer service skills to liaise with internal and external customers and dealing with suppliers.
